    This is Josey, the new member of our now 3-dog family. We got her through the Golden Retriever Rescue of Wisconsin (GRROW), where her mother was rescued from a puppy mill. She's a Golden Doodle...we've never had any interest in poodles, but after talking to several folks who own them I told GRROW that we'd take her. And I'm glad I did!

    It's been 8+ years since we've had a puppy in this house, but I have to say she's training very quickly. Now if only I could get my two old boys (a Newfoundland and a Golden Retriever) to give her the time of day.

    I'd highly recommend to anyone who's looking for a dog to go through your local rescue organizations. We learned that there are over 2000 Golden Retrievers in Wisconsin alone that are in need of adoption. It was a great experience for us, and when the time comes, we'll definitely adopt and/or foster another dog from a rescue organization.
